Groovy Documentation

groovy.swing.factory
[Groovy] Class TabbedPaneFactory

java.lang.Object
  groovy.util.AbstractFactory
      groovy.swing.factory.BeanFactory
          groovy.swing.factory.TabbedPaneFactory

class TabbedPaneFactory
extends BeanFactory

Field Summary
static java.lang.String CONTEXT_DATA_KEY

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_BACKGROUND

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_DISABLED_ICON

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_ENABLED

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_FOREGROUND

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_ICON

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_MNEMONIC

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_TOOL_TIP

static java.lang.String DEFAULT_DELEGATE_PROPERTY_TITLE

static java.lang.String DELEGATE_PROPERTY_TAB_BACKGROUND

static java.lang.String DELEGATE_PROPERTY_TAB_DISABLED_ICON

static java.lang.String D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X

static java.lang.String DELEGATE_PROPERTY_TAB_ENABLED

static java.lang.String DELEGATE_PROPERTY_TAB_FOREGROUND

static java.lang.String DELEGATE_PROPERTY_TAB_ICON

static java.lang.String DELEGATE_PROPERTY_TAB_MNEMONIC

static java.lang.String DELEGATE_PROPERTY_TAB_TOOL_TIP

static java.lang.String DELEGATE_PROPERTY_TITLE

 
Fields inherited from class BeanFactory
leaf
 
Constructor Summary
TabbedPaneFactory(java.lang.Class beanClass)

 
Method Summary
static void inspectChild(FactoryBuilderSupport builder, java.lang.Object node, java.util.Map attributes)

java.lang.Object newInstance(FactoryBuilderSupport builder, java.lang.Object name, java.lang.Object value, java.util.Map attributes)

void onNodeCompleted(FactoryBuilderSupport builder, java.lang.Object parent, java.lang.Object node)

void setChild(FactoryBuilderSupport builder, java.lang.Object parent, java.lang.Object child)

 
Methods inherited from class BeanFactory
isLeaf, newInstance
 
Methods inherited from class AbstractFactory
isHandlesNodeChildren, isLeaf, onFactoryRegistration, onHandleNodeAttributes, onNodeChildren, onNodeCompleted, setChild, setParent
 
Methods inherited from class java.lang.Object
java.lang.Object#wait(long), java.lang.Object#wait(long, int),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Field Detail

CONTEXT_DATA_KEY

public static final java.lang.String CONTEXT_DATA_KEY


DEFAULT_DELEGATE_PROPERTY_TAB_BACKGROUND

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_BACKGROUND


DEFAULT_DELEGATE_PROPERTY_TAB_DISABLED_ICON

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_DISABLED_ICON


DEFAULT_D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X


DEFAULT_DELEGATE_PROPERTY_TAB_ENABLED

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_ENABLED


DEFAULT_DELEGATE_PROPERTY_TAB_FOREGROUND

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_FOREGROUND


DEFAULT_DELEGATE_PROPERTY_TAB_ICON

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_ICON


DEFAULT_DELEGATE_PROPERTY_TAB_MNEMONIC

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_MNEMONIC


DEFAULT_DELEGATE_PROPERTY_TAB_TOOL_TIP

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TAB_TOOL_TIP


DEFAULT_DELEGATE_PROPERTY_TITLE

public static final java.lang.String DEFAULT_DELEGATE_PROPERTY_TITLE


DELEGATE_PROPERTY_TAB_BACKGROUND

public static final java.lang.String DELEGATE_PROPERTY_TAB_BACKGROUND


DELEGATE_PROPERTY_TAB_DISABLED_ICON

public static final java.lang.String DELEGATE_PROPERTY_TAB_DISABLED_ICON


D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X

public static final java.lang.String DELEGATE_PROPERTY_TAB_DISPLAYED_MNEMONIC_INDEX


DELEGATE_PROPERTY_TAB_ENABLED

public static final java.lang.String DELEGATE_PROPERTY_TAB_ENABLED


DELEGATE_PROPERTY_TAB_FOREGROUND

public static final java.lang.String DELEGATE_PROPERTY_TAB_FOREGROUND


DELEGATE_PROPERTY_TAB_ICON

public static final java.lang.String DELEGATE_PROPERTY_TAB_ICON


DELEGATE_PROPERTY_TAB_MNEMONIC

public static final java.lang.String DELEGATE_PROPERTY_TAB_MNEMONIC


DELEGATE_PROPERTY_TAB_TOOL_TIP

public static final java.lang.String DELEGATE_PROPERTY_TAB_TOOL_TIP


DELEGATE_PROPERTY_TITLE

public static final java.lang.String DELEGATE_PROPERTY_TITLE


 
Constructor Detail

TabbedPaneFactory

TabbedPaneFactory(java.lang.Class beanClass)


 
Method Detail

inspectChild

static void inspectChild(FactoryBuilderSupport builder, java.lang.Object node, java.util.Map attributes)


newInstance

java.lang.Object newInstance(FactoryBuilderSupport builder, java.lang.Object name, java.lang.Object value, java.util.Map attributes)


onNodeCompleted

void onNodeCompleted(FactoryBuilderSupport builder, java.lang.Object parent, java.lang.Object node)


setChild

void setChild(FactoryBuilderSupport builder, java.lang.Object parent, java.lang.Object child)


 

Groovy Documentation